.collab-overlay[data-v-e935e5b6]{align-items:center;background:#00000080;display:flex;inset:0;justify-content:center;position:fixed;z-index:50000}.collab-modal[data-v-e935e5b6]{background:var(--panel-surface,#1a1a2e);border-radius:10px;color:var(--text-primary);max-width:calc(100vw - 2rem);padding:1.25rem;width:380px}.collab-head[data-v-e935e5b6]{align-items:flex-start;display:flex;gap:.5rem;justify-content:space-between}.collab-head h3[data-v-e935e5b6]{font-size:1.05rem;margin:0}.sub[data-v-e935e5b6]{color:var(--text-tertiary);font-size:.8rem;margin:.2rem 0 0}.close[data-v-e935e5b6]{background:none;border:none;color:var(--text-secondary);cursor:pointer;font-size:1.4rem;line-height:1}.collab-section[data-v-e935e5b6]{margin-top:1rem}.collab-section h4[data-v-e935e5b6]{color:var(--text-secondary);font-size:.85rem;font-weight:600;margin:0 0 .5rem}.collab-list[data-v-e935e5b6]{display:flex;flex-direction:column;gap:.35rem;list-style:none;margin:0;padding:0}.collab-row[data-v-e935e5b6]{align-items:center;background:var(--panel-surface-alt,hsla(0,0%,100%,.03));border-radius:4px;display:flex;gap:.5rem;padding:.4rem .5rem}.who[data-v-e935e5b6]{flex:1;font-weight:500}.role-tag[data-v-e935e5b6]{color:var(--accent,#7c5cbf);font-size:.72rem;letter-spacing:.03em;text-transform:uppercase}.add-row[data-v-e935e5b6]{align-items:center;display:flex;gap:.4rem}.picker[data-v-e935e5b6]{flex:1}.picker[data-v-e935e5b6],.role-select[data-v-e935e5b6]{background:var(--panel-surface-alt);border:1px solid var(--border-subtle,hsla(0,0%,100%,.1));border-radius:4px;color:var(--text-primary);font-size:.85rem;padding:.4rem}.btn-primary[data-v-e935e5b6]{background:var(--accent,#7c5cbf);border:none;border-radius:4px;color:#fff;cursor:pointer;font-size:.85rem;padding:.4rem .8rem}.btn-primary[data-v-e935e5b6]:disabled{cursor:default;opacity:.5}.link-btn[data-v-e935e5b6]{background:none;border:none;cursor:pointer;font-size:.78rem;padding:0}.link-btn.danger[data-v-e935e5b6]{color:var(--danger,#e06c75)}.muted[data-v-e935e5b6]{color:var(--text-tertiary);font-size:.85rem;margin:0}.error[data-v-e935e5b6]{color:var(--danger,#e06c75);font-size:.82rem;margin:.75rem 0 0}.guild-notes-editor[data-v-56d09ab2]{height:100%;overflow-y:auto;padding:1rem}.editor-header[data-v-56d09ab2]{align-items:center;display:flex;justify-content:space-between;margin-bottom:1rem}.editor-header h3[data-v-56d09ab2]{margin:0}.btn-sm[data-v-56d09ab2]{background:var(--accent,#7c5cbf);border:none;border-radius:4px;color:#fff;cursor:pointer;font-size:.8rem;padding:.3rem .7rem}.placeholder[data-v-56d09ab2]{color:var(--text-secondary);padding:2rem;text-align:center}.hint[data-v-56d09ab2]{color:var(--text-tertiary);font-size:.85rem}.notes-list[data-v-56d09ab2]{display:flex;flex-direction:column;gap:.25rem}.note-row[data-v-56d09ab2]{align-items:center;background:var(--panel-surface-alt,hsla(0,0%,100%,.03));border-radius:4px;cursor:pointer;display:flex;justify-content:space-between;padding:.6rem .75rem;transition:background .15s}.note-row[data-v-56d09ab2]:hover{background:var(--panel-surface-hover,hsla(0,0%,100%,.06))}.note-title[data-v-56d09ab2]{flex:1;font-weight:500}.note-meta[data-v-56d09ab2]{color:var(--text-tertiary);font-size:.8rem}.share-btn[data-v-56d09ab2]{background:transparent;border:1px solid var(--border-subtle,hsla(0,0%,100%,.15));border-radius:4px;color:var(--text-secondary);cursor:pointer;font-size:.75rem;margin-left:.5rem;opacity:0;padding:.2rem .6rem;transition:opacity .15s,background .15s}.note-row:hover .share-btn[data-v-56d09ab2]{opacity:1}.share-btn[data-v-56d09ab2]:hover{background:var(--accent,#7c5cbf);border-color:transparent;color:#fff}.sep[data-v-56d09ab2]{margin:0 .3rem}.modal-overlay[data-v-56d09ab2]{align-items:center;background:#00000080;display:flex;inset:0;justify-content:center;position:fixed;z-index:50000}.modal[data-v-56d09ab2]{background:var(--panel-surface,#1a1a2e);border-radius:10px;padding:1.25rem;width:320px}.modal h3[data-v-56d09ab2]{margin:0 0 1rem}.modal input[data-v-56d09ab2]{background:var(--panel-surface-alt);border:1px solid var(--border-subtle,hsla(0,0%,100%,.1));border-radius:4px;color:var(--text-primary);padding:.5rem;width:100%}.modal-actions[data-v-56d09ab2]{display:flex;gap:.5rem;justify-content:flex-end;margin-top:.75rem}.btn-primary[data-v-56d09ab2]{background:var(--accent,#7c5cbf);border:none;border-radius:4px;color:#fff;cursor:pointer;padding:.4rem .8rem}
